Output 15493e7c5026e2415a33eacf6f4fc81829f68bbfb8f7704e7117e19c1355d855:1

value
14058000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50a608ac677be451e24f7eb2f178f1153c98e96 OP_EQUAL
address
3M7UHRDkaDCzYT4i9uDqjBSnuKzFNJs5my
transaction
15493e7c5026e2415a33eacf6f4fc81829f68bbfb8f7704e7117e19c1355d855
spent
true